On a recent trip to the beautiful island of Thassos, I had the pleasure of dining at athos Greek restaurant that left a lasting impression. From the moment I walked in, I was greeted with warm smiles and a welcoming atmosphere that set the tone for an unforgettable dining experience. Food: Fresh and Flavorful The food at this restaurant was nothing short of spectacular. Every dish we ordered was a testament to the freshness and quality of the ingredients. The flavors were vibrant and authentic, transporting us straight to the heart of Greece. Starters: We began with a classic Greek salad and a plate of freshly baked bread accompanied by tzatziki. The salad was a delightful mix of crisp cucumbers, juicy tomatoes, tangy feta cheese, and briny olives, all drizzled with olive oil and a hint of oregano. The tzatziki was creamy and refreshing, with just the right amount of garlic and dill. Main Course: For the main course, we indulged in a perfectly grilled souvlaki and a hearty moussaka. The souvlaki was tender and flavorful, with a smoky char that enhanced the taste of the marinated meat. The moussaka, layered with eggplant, minced meat, and a rich béchamel sauce, was comfort food at its finest, each bite melting in our mouths. Dessert: To finish, we shared a piece of baklava, which was decadently sweet and flaky, with a generous filling of nuts and honey. It was the perfect ending to a perfect meal.
